Notable Alumnae

Alumnae of St Mary's Anglican Girls' School are commonly referred to as Old Girls, and become life members of the alumni association, the St Mary's Old Girls' Association on graduation. Some notable St Mary's Old Girls include:

  • Jill Crommelin – Journalist for The West Australian, Australian Women's Weekly, The Straits Times (Singapore) and the Sunday Independent (also attended Presbyterian Ladies' College, Perth)
  • Sandra Hayter – Administration Director of the Pastoralists and Graziers Association of Western Australia
  • Jan Stewart – Chief Executive Officer of Lotterywest
  • Romanie Hollingworth (Dux and deputy Head Girl 1984) – corporate lawyer, partner at Jackson MacDonald, former High Court Associate and UWA prize winner
  • Kylie Wheeler – heptathlete, silver medalist 2002 Commonwealth Games
  • Athanae Lucev – journalist for The West Australian
  • Ashleigh Gillon – Political Reporter-Sky News, National Press Club Wallace Brown Young Achiever (2011), Most Outstanding Broadcast Journalist (2011 ASTRA Awards)
  • Mollie Lukis OBE OAM BA Hons Dip Ed, FLAA, Hon D Litt – (1911-2009) WA State Archivist and Librarian. Awarded an OBE Order of the British Empire, Officer (Civil) 1976 "Archival work", and an OAM Medal of the Order of Australia 2004 for service to the preservation and recording of Australia's cultural heritage, particularly through the National Trust of Australia (WA) and the Toyal Western Australian Historical Society.
  • Ruby (Ray) Gertrude Oldham (McClintock) OAM BA UWA – (1911-2005) Landscape Architect, Journalist, Historian, Writer and campaigner for the conservation of heritage and the built environment. Made a Member of the Order of Australia in 1985 for service to the community through conservation of the man-made and natural environment.
  • Jessica Gethin – Conductor and violinist, Chief Conductor and Musical Director of the Perth Symphony Orchestra
